Interrogating archaeological data for climatic information

Relationships in time and space between British historical oak chronologies
A vast network of historical oak chronologies have
been derived from dating work over the last few decades. Whilst not collected
for dendroclimatic work, trends in these data must reflect climatic
information.
This project looks at the relationships in time and space between British historical oak chronologies.
